I was in seventh grade when I had had the great privilege of seeing Pope John Paul II himself in person.
It was of course the World Youth Day Celebration in Manila back in 1995.  I was blessed to have been part of the Church choir, which sang for his last mass at the Quirino Grandstand [...]

St. Therese is here!

As a Catholic, devotion to Saints has been an integral part of my faith.  But contrary to many people’s misperceptions, saints are not worshipped but venerated.  We ask for their intercession.
For me, simply put, Saints are our heavenly friends who echo our prayers and worship to God.  We ask for their prayers, just as we [...]
